Tier 12 Resto Druid Set Bonus :O

May 7th, 2011 No comments

Well it comes that time when we get to see our first sneak peak at the next tier sets. Here’s what they have to say about our Resto Druid pieces; Restoration two-piece Your periodic healing from Lifebloom has a 40% chance to restore 1% of your base mana each time it heals a target.
